For entering freshmen beginning fall 2016, Section 51.968 of the Texas Education Code stipulates that in establishing the minimum required score on an Advanced Placement examination for granting course credit for a particular lower-division course, an institution of higher education may not require a score of more than three unless the institution's chief academic officer determines, based on evidence, that a higher score on the examination is necessary to indicate a student is sufficiently prepared to be successful in a related, more advanced course for which the lower-division course is a prerequisite. This provision applies to all entering freshmen beginning fall 2016 regardless of when the Advanced Placement examination was taken. The UTSA grade point average (GPA) is determined by dividing the number of grade points earned at UTSA by the number of for-credit semester credit hours attempted at UTSA. The number of hours attempted is the total number of semester credit hours for which a student has enrolled and received grades of A+, A, A-, B+, B, B-, C+, C, C-, D+, D, D-, F, W, or CR except as provided for repeated courses. Admissions Statistics | UT Health San Antonio If a student repeats a course in which he or she received a grade of D+, D, D-, or F and receives a higher grade, the semester credit hours from the original grade of D+, D, D-, or F are excluded from the students grade point average.
